Kebiri Population - Koraput, Orissa

Kebiri is a medium size village located in Lakshmipur Block of Koraput district, Orissa with total 132 families residing. The Kebiri village has population of 486 of which 232 are males while 254 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Kebiri village population of children with age 0-6 is 90 which makes up 18.52 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Kebiri village is 1095 which is higher than Orissa state average of 979. Child Sex Ratio for the Kebiri as per census is 1195, higher than Orissa average of 941.

Kebiri village has lower literacy rate compared to Orissa. In 2011, literacy rate of Kebiri village was 9.34 % compared to 72.87 % of Orissa. In Kebiri Male literacy stands at 15.18 % while female literacy rate was 3.90 %.

Caste Factor

In Kebiri village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 99.79 % of total population in Kebiri village. There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) in Kebiri village of Koraput.

Work Profile

In Kebiri village out of total population, 424 were engaged in work activities. 0.24 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 99.76 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months.
